Fundraising success as Boston care home supports Children in NeedElmwood House care home in Boston, Lincolnshire was delighted to support Children in Need by raising a fantastic £34.10 at its fundraising event. 

Residents were joined by their loved ones for the fundraising afternoon as they enjoyed entertainment from talented singer, Amy. The audience clapped, danced and sang along to the music as Amy even sang some classic hits requested by Residents. 

The day was rounded off with a delicious sweet treat and a cup of tea, as people made a selection from brownies, lemon cake and chocolate cake. 

Claire Gordon-Rundle, Home Manager at Elmwood House, said: “At HC-One, we are dedicated to supporting charities across the UK to benefit the wider community. 

“I am so grateful to everyone who came along and helped us raise such a fantastic amount of money for Children in Need.”
